This photo taken Jan. 28, 2014, shows the crew of a 45 foot Coast Guard patrol boat runs through their pre-departure briefing in San Diego harbor in San Diego. Once the vessel exited the harbor area it encountered a dense fog. With the drug war locking down land routes across Latin America and at the U.S. border, smugglers have been increasingly using large vessels to carry multi-ton loads of cocaine and marijuana hundreds of miles offshore where the lead federal agency with extensive law enforcement powers is the Coast Guard, a military service roughly the size of the New York Police Department. (AP Photo/Lenny Ignelzi)SAN DIEGO (AP) — While security has tightened at the U.S. border, drug smugglers are increasingly turning to the high seas.
